--link-dest doesn't create symbolic links, it uses hard links.

If you have a lot of file metadata (due to lots of files), and you want to
store lots of increments, and you want those increments to be fully expanded on
the filesystem, such as via rsnapshot or --link-dest, then your filesystem
metadata (dentries, inodes etc) are going to be large.
